Timber was my favourite choice, but I don't use it because of the name. I understand that it's really clever, but my hands are too much used to start log lines with the letter "L", not "T". And timber also doesn't support comma-separated values, only format strings. ...
“If I was a Solaris user with a substantial investment in the operating system, and ran into this problem (or something related to us choosing one approach over another) in production, what could the impact be, and how much would this ruin my day?” When you address problems that way,...
Hello, I'm seeing many errors like this in the Xcode debug console when I build and run my app: ERROR: Unrecognized attribute string flag '?' in attribute string "T@"NSString",?,R,C" for property debugDescription The app project makes heavy use of Logger(), and I suspect it is rela...
While loggersmustbe assigned to a category, they may choosenotto set alevel. If theiractuallevel isn’t set, then they inherit the level of the first parent or ancestor with a defined level. This will be theireffectivepriority. At the top of the category hierarchy resides theroot logger, ...
“If I was a Solaris user with a substantial investment in the operating system, and ran into this problem (or something related to us choosing one approach over another) in production, what could the impact be, and how much would this ruin my day?” When you address problems that way,...
('/etc/log4perl.conf',10); --then-- $logger = Log::Log4perl->get_logger('house.bedrm.desk.topdrwr'); $logger->debug('this is a debug message'); $logger->info('this is an info message'); $logger->warn('etc'); $logger->error('..'); $logger->fatal('..'); ###/etc...
soIfiguredtherewasprobablyaclevertricksomewheretoachievethiseasily,butIcouldn’tfindone.Intheend,Iwrotemyown,andlearnedabitmoreaboutreflectionintheprocess.Myfirstattemptwasusefulbutabitfragile.OftenitwouldfailhorriblyonanewclassandI’dhavetodecoratetheclasswithmycustomattributestomakeitwork.SincethenI’verefinedita...
insurance company's Web site (and I had forgotten about it by the time the suspect message arrived). This is how the company responded. At first I thought it was a clever phishing scheme. As I realized this was a legitimate message, the hairs on the back of my neck started to stand ...
look outward to God rather than to the world in moments of rest, and – it’s hard to describe in words – but to sort of unfurl my spirit, unclench from trying to have things under control or come out “right” and instead open up to God pouring his love and life into my spirit...
But shortly after he became chief in 2005, a crime analyst who had retired from the force convinced him to try some clever software. The programs cull through information that the department already collects, like “911” and police reports, but add new streams of data — about neighborhood ...